Being a male cheerleader is hard enough already with loads of opposing (and home) fans ridiculing the fact that you’re a male cheerleader, but it’s even harder when your massive flag gets trampled.
One cheerleader for Arizona was carrying the “S” flag in Wildcats before their Fiesta Bowl matchup with Boise State, meaning he was the last one to run on the field and the closest one to the players. Unfortunately he was a little too close to the players and his flag gets trampled. The look of pure defeat streams down his face and the struggle is real folks:
